ProSE: Diffusion Priors for Speech Enhancement (2025.naacl-long)

Challenge: deterministic deep learning models have been used for speech enhancement, but generative models have shown promise.
Approach: They propose a method to apply diffusion probabilistic models to speech enhancement using priors in a latent space.
Outcome: The proposed method achieves state-of-the-art performance on synthetic and real-world datasets while consuming less computational costs.
DALE: Generative Data Augmentation for Low-Resource Legal NLP (2023.emnlp-main)

Challenge: DALE addresses the challenges existing frameworks pose in generating effective data augmentations of legal documents.
Approach: They propose a generative Data Augmentation framework for low-resource legal NLP that exploits domain-specific language characteristics of templated legal documents to mask collocated spans of text.
Outcome: The proposed framework outperforms baseline frameworks on 13 datasets and 4 low-resource settings.
